Cybersecurity in 2024: Key Strategies for Enterprises

As we move into 2024, the importance of cybersecurity cannot be overstated. With the increasing sophistication of cyber threats, enterprises must adopt comprehensive strategies to mitigate risks and protect their valuable data. Here are the key strategies that will define successful cybersecurity efforts this year.

1. Zero Trust Architecture

The Zero Trust security model, which operates on the principle of 'never trust, always verify,' is expected to be a cornerstone of cybersecurity strategies in 2024. This approach requires organizations to authenticate every user, device, and network before granting access to sensitive information, thereby minimizing the risk of data breaches.

2. AI and Machine Learning in Threat Detection

The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) into cybersecurity systems will play a significant role in 2024. These technologies can analyze vast amounts of data to identify potential threats in real-time, allowing organizations to respond more quickly to cyber incidents.

3. Employee Training and Awareness

Human error remains one of the leading causes of security breaches. Therefore, ongoing employee training and awareness campaigns are critical. Companies should invest in regular training sessions to equip employees with the knowledge to recognize phishing attempts and other security threats.

4. Prioritizing Incident Response Plans

Having a robust incident response plan is vital for minimizing damage during a cyberattack. Enterprises should develop and test their plans regularly to ensure quick and effective responses to incidents. This proactive approach will help in reducing recovery time and costs.

5. Compliance with Regulatory Standards

As regulatory standards evolve, organizations must stay up-to-date with compliance requirements such as GDPR, HIPAA, and others. Non-compliance can lead to severe penalties and reputational damage, making it essential for enterprises to implement policies that meet these regulations.

Conclusion

In conclusion, 2024 will be a pivotal year for cybersecurity. By adopting a Zero Trust architecture, leveraging AI and ML technologies, prioritizing employee training, maintaining incident response plans, and ensuring compliance, enterprises can significantly enhance their security posture and protect against cyber threats.
